| Develop "average" and
calculate the arithmetic mean of a set of numbers.
|
- Demonstrate the mean by using color of clothing, shoes,
etc. in a classroom. - Construct a people graph using students, analyze for central tendencies.
|
- Calculate baseball averages and ice skater's scores in
competition. - Collect and organize data.
|
Compare/contrast groups with similar data.
|
Collect, organize data for a larger group. Ex: class, grade, school

| Identify, graph ordered pairs.
|
- Show and instruct students how to read and plot ordered
pairs. - Map locations of objects in classroom by setting up and using a grid front/back walls letters right/left #'s.
|
- Create pictures following a series of ordered pairs. - Play I Spy game. - Chooser gives coordinates, player names objects.
|
Accurately completing the given picture. | Create pictures using all four quadrants; make own directions
of ordered pairs to create a picture.
